TICKET #—

Subject: Missed pick-up — returned demo units

Hi Quarrow Point receiving — the courier never showed yesterday for the six Lumerra demo projectors going back to the showroom. They're still sitting on the staging shelf by the roller door, shrink-wrapped with the return slips tucked under the film. Pick-up has been rebooked for tomorrow between 13:00 and 15:00, same bay. Please don't let anyone unwrap them in the meantime; the seals matter for the return credit. For the hand-over itself, follow the instruction below.

handover note for kadug-hafog: the ulaix druius courier leaves the praix silax weneth ulaax rusvan novdor sorius belys ledger at gate 5882 under passcode 510794

Heads up, plugin folks: the Nightglass backfill scheduler paged because a plugin-registered job overran its window. Quick refresher — nightly backfills get a four-hour slot starting at 01:00, and any job still running at cutoff gets suspended, not killed, so partial state can linger. If your plugin schedules backfills, make sure your checkpointing is sane or you'll see weird duplicates the next night. Slot assignments, checkpoint requirements, and the suspension behavior are all spelled out on the internal page below.

wiki page, hawep-fajop: https://jira.tolvaqsys.internal/projects/projects/pages/pages

## Retention sweeper — the basics

The Grayfen sweeper runs nightly and deletes anything past its retention class — don't panic when storage graphs drop at 02:00, that's normal. If it stalls, check the lease lock first; a crashed run leaves it held for up to an hour. Dry-run mode exists and you should absolutely use it before touching retention classes. Purges are logged but not reversible, so double-check scope. The sweeper currently starts with this configuration.

deployment values, fahop-fahip:
[aldion]
port = 5432
team = novdor
host = aldion.nelvrodyn.corp
region = south-1
access_code = ac_d2865a
timeout_ms = 1500

Subject: DR drill — baseline file restore

During next week's drill we'll restore the Copperline static-analysis baseline from cold storage. Future maintainers: the baseline is intentionally immutable; regenerate only after a restore. The cold-storage bundle is encrypted and unlocks with the maintainer recovery passphrase, noted just below.

vault phrase of bahof-taweg = ulaax-lamys-ulaion-caswyn-pelael-norael-fraax-julix-rusix-oliath-olidor-jorwyn-pelok-fraeth